Manufacturer WebsiteFrame features a crush mode and plush mode., Crush Mode: made for going fast on 29? wheels., Plush Mode: maintains a consistent bottom bracket height between wheel sizes, steepens the head angle a degree, and reduces the progression in the suspension. Ideal for 27.5 Plus wheels, but can be used as a less aggressive mode with 29? wheels. No need to change forks or fork travel for either wheel size., NUTS (Necessities Under the Saddle) Bracket keeps your flat changing essentials easily accessible., Decals come in a variety of colors: black, white, gold, and red., Custom builds are available., 27.5 plus wheels option available., Purchase comes with GG Rider Program perks including 10% off all GG gear in store., Handmade in Colorado
